commit: c0d2fc8652f40edf26752978fc36edee28c96ebb Author: James Le Cuirot <chewi <AT> gentoo <DOT> org> AuthorDate: Thu Aug 25 21:52:45 2022 +0000 Commit: James Le Cuirot <chewi <AT> gentoo <DOT> org> CommitDate: Thu Aug 25 21:53:24 2022 +0000 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=c0d2fc86
media-tv/v4l-utils: Add missing qtwidgets + libbpf deps, drop jpeg deps libjpeg is only used for the library, not the utils. Closes: https://bugs.gentoo.org/866129 Closes: https://bugs.gentoo.org/866131 Signed-off-by: James Le Cuirot <chewi <AT> gentoo.org> .../{v4l-utils-1.22.1.ebuild => v4l-utils-1.22.1-r1.ebuild} | 11 +++++++---- 1 file changed, 7 insertions(+), 4 deletions(-) diff --git a/media-tv/v4l-utils/v4l-utils-1.22.1.ebuild b/media-tv/v4l-utils/v4l-utils-1.22.1-r1.ebuild similarity index 95% rename from media-tv/v4l-utils/v4l-utils-1.22.1.ebuild rename to media-tv/v4l-utils/v4l-utils-1.22.1-r1.ebuild index 6566baa52d21..57f4e1a21e15 100644 --- a/media-tv/v4l-utils/v4l-utils-1.22.1.ebuild +++ b/media-tv/v4l-utils/v4l-utils-1.22.1-r1.ebuild @@ -15,13 +15,16 @@ KEYWORDS="~alpha amd64 arm arm64 ppc ppc64 sparc x86" IUSE="+bpf dvb opengl qt5 +udev" RDEPEND=" - >=media-libs/libv4l-${PV}[dvb?,jpeg] - >=virtual/jpeg-0-r2:0= - bpf? ( virtual/libelf:= ) + >=media-libs/libv4l-${PV}[dvb?] + bpf? ( + <dev-libs/libbpf-1:= + virtual/libelf:= + ) udev? ( virtual/libudev ) qt5? ( dev-qt/qtcore:5 dev-qt/qtgui:5 + dev-qt/qtwidgets:5 opengl? ( dev-qt/qtopengl:5[-gles2(-)] virtual/opengl ) media-libs/alsa-lib ) @@ -82,7 +85,7 @@ src_configure() { $(use_enable qt5 qv4l2) \ $(use_enable qt5 qvidcap) \ $(use_enable bpf) \ - --with-jpeg \ + --without-jpeg \ $(use_with udev libudev) \ --with-udevdir="$(get_udevdir)" \ "${qt5_paths[@]}"
